Q:   Is B.Com at Bharati College a good choice?
A: 
{Source: B.Com students & alumni}

Bharati College's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com) programme receives mixed reviews from students and alumni. Here are some key points to consider:

Pros:

* Average package offered: INR3-4 LPA
* Placements are available, with top recruiting companies like Economics Times, University Clothing, and others
* Opportunities for internships are available, with some companies offering paid internships
* Faculty members are generally helpful, knowledgeable, and supportive
* Infrastructure is decent, with modern classrooms, computer labs, and a library
* Campus is spread across a large area with plenty of greenery and a sports ground

Cons:

* Placements are not exceptional, with some students struggling to secure jobs
* Average salary package offered is relatively low compared to other colleges
* Limited job opportunities in certain fields, such as aviation
* Some students report that the college's infrastructure could be improved, particularly in terms of maintenance and cleanliness
* Campus life and atmosphere might not be ideal for all students

Overall, while Bharati College's B.Com programme has its strengths, it may not be the best fit for everyone. Prospective students should weigh the pros and cons carefully before making a decision.

Q:   Who is eligible for Bharati College admission?
A: 

Admission to all the Bharati College courses is entrance-based. While Bharati College accepts CUET UG exam for admission to its undergraduate courses, admission to all the PG programmes will be subject to the CUET- PG exam starting admission 2023. The institute along with DU started accepting CUET UG starting 2022 and the CUET PG from 2023 session onward. Before this, admission to UG was based on merit in Class 12 and PG admission was mostly subject to DUET exam previously conducted by DU. The eligibility requirements for all the popular programmes offered by the college are tabulated below:

CourseEligibility Criteria
BA

Class 12 with a minimum of 45% aggregate

BSc

Class 12 with a minimum of 45% aggregate

BCom

Class 12 with a minimum of 45% aggregate

MA

BA/ bachelor's degree in the relevant stream

Q:   How can I get admission in Bharati College?
A: 

In 2022, Bharati College (like all DU affiliated colleges) adopted CUET UG exam for admission to its undergraduate courses. Bharati College admission 2024 for UG courses (as per DU) will be through Common Seat Allocation System of the University of Delhi. But, at first, it is necessary that aspirants opt for DU during CUET form filling and later apply on the CSAS portal to be eligible for admission. The admission process after CUET result declaration is explained below:

Step 1: After the declaration of the CUET UG exam, register on the DU CSAS portal in multiple phases.

Step 2: Submit Bharati College + Course combination preferences in the order of priority on the CSAS dashboard. Here student must select their preferred course and college as the option. 

Step 3: The University releases dates for three DU CSAS Seat Allocation Lists for all categories. 

Step 4: Once the candidate "Accept" the provisionally allocated seat, the Bharati College will verify the eligibility and documents uploaded by the candidate online. The college has an option to 'Accept' or 'Reject' the admission of the student basis the verification. 

Step 5: Once Bharati College accords the approval, candidates will have to pay the 'Admission Fee' to confirm their seat.

Affordable course, supportive faculty, lively campus, and don’t expect strong placements.
Placements: Around 10–20% of English Honours students at Bharti College get placed, with packages ranging from 2.5 LPA to 6 LPA. Top recruiters include Wipro, TCS, and Cent, mostly for roles like content writing, marketing, and customer support. Around 30–40% of students do internships with NGOs, startups, and platforms like Internshala or UNV India.
Infrastructure: The infrastructure is decent for a DU college. Classrooms are clean, and the library is good. There is Wi-Fi, and basic facilities are available. It is not fancy, but it works well for academics and active societies. You enjoy the experience if you get involved, but you need to be proactive to truly make the most of what is offered.
Faculty: Teachers are helpful and knowledgeable. Some are very inspiring, while a few can be a bit textbook-like. The curriculum is rich in literature and great for critical thinking, but it is not exactly industry-focused. Semester exams are manageable if you study well, and most students pass without much trouble.
Other: Overall review, it is a good course if you love literature and want to grow creatively. The vibe is chill, teachers are supportive, and there is a lot to explore through societies and events. But for career development, you have to put in extra effort on your own.
